Abstract
The utility model discloses a kind of wall power sockets, including shell and USB module, and for the metalwork with external electrical appliance Plug contact;Metalwork includes firewire sheet metal and zero curve sheet metal, and USB module includes three USB interfaces, and metalwork and USB interface are set to the side on shell and positioned at shell;Firewire sheet metal is in integrally " several " font, including is located at the first firewire contact chip and the second firewire contact chip at its both ends, and zero curve sheet metal is in integrally " several " font, including is located at the first zero curve contact chip and the second zero curve contact chip at its both ends;Firewire sheet metal and zero curve sheet metal are oppositely arranged, and the groove of the two forms avoiding space, and USB interface is set in avoiding space.Above-mentioned wall power sockets are by the structure and metalwork of metalwork and the set-up mode of USB interface, in the case of wall power sockets given volume, realize the integrated of two groups of power supply slots and three USB interfaces.

To prevent from mispluging electric shock, the present embodiment is equipped with socket secure door 7, and a socket secure door 7 connects set on the first firewire
On contact 312 and the first zero curve contact chip 322, another socket secure door 7 is set to the second firewire contact chip 313 and the second zero curve
On contact chip 323.
The structure of socket secure door 7 is specially:Socket secure door 7 includes protection door closure 71, firewire catch 72, zero curve catch
73, the first elastic component 74, the second elastic component 75 and secondary zero curve catch 76;Protection door closure 71 is internally provided with U-shaped protrusion 711, simultaneously
Equipped with the card slot slided for secondary zero curve catch 76, in addition, 71 bottom of protection door closure is equipped with corresponding firewire hole and null line hole;Fire
Line catch 72 is set to the inside of protection door closure 71, is frame structure, and framework one end is the first cambered surface block 721, the other end the
One plate body 722, one end of non-cambered surface is equipped with boss 7211 in the first cambered surface block 721, and framework one end where the first plate body 722 is prolonged
Driving portion 723 there are one stretching;Zero curve catch 73 is set to the inside of protection door closure 71, is frame structure, and framework one end is second
Cambered surface block 731, the other end are the second plate body 732;Secondary zero curve catch 76 is set in the card slot of protection door closure 71, is kept off respectively with firewire
The cambered surface of the driving portion 723 of piece 72 and the second cambered surface block 731 of zero curve catch 73 connects;One end of first elastic component 74 and firewire
The boss 7211 of catch 72 connects, and the other end connects with the side wall of protection door closure 71;One end of second elastic component 75 and U-shaped protrusion
711 connect, and the other end connects with the second cambered surface block 731.
When plug is inserted into along the cambered surface of cambered surface block, cambered surface block moves, and then makes the framework generation where cambered surface block
It is mobile.Firewire catch 72 is firewire jack position, and the first plate body 722 is set to above the null line hole of protection door closure 71.Zero curve catch
73 be zero line jack position, and the second plate body 732 is set to above the firewire hole of protection door closure 71.When the first cambered surface of firewire catch 72
When the cambered surface of block 721 is inserted by unilateral side, firewire catch 72 moves, but since zero curve catch 73 is without foreign matter insertion so that
Zero curve catch 73 is held in place, so that the second plate body 732 of zero curve catch 73 is still located at 71 firewire hole of protection door closure
Top causes the foreign matter for being inserted into firewire catch 72 that can not pass through the firewire hole of protection door closure 71, avoids mispluging firewire hole and causes to touch
Electrification.When the cambered surface of the second cambered surface block 731 of zero curve catch 73 is inserted by unilateral side, zero curve catch 73 moves, but by
It is inserted into without foreign matter in firewire catch 72 so that firewire catch 72 is held in place, so that the first plate of firewire catch 72
Body 722 is still located at the top of protection 71 null line hole of door closure, causes the foreign matter for being inserted into zero curve catch 73 that can not pass through protection door closure 71
Null line hole, avoid mispluging null line hole and cause electric shock accidents.When plug is inserted into firewire catch 72 and zero curve catch 73 simultaneously, insert
Head can just run through firewire hole and the null line hole of protection door closure 71.
